ERSC Junior Shooting Program Starts!
Greetings ERSC members. The 2008 ERSC Junior air rifle and small bore rifle program starts Monday January 14, 2008 at 6:00 PM until 8:30PM. It runs for 13 Mondays total (ten sessions with three snow/makeup days). The last session is Monday April 7th. The program is open to all Club juniors between third grade (age 9 or 10) through the first year of college (19) as long as they are in school. There is no fee for family members of the ERSC. Snacks will be provided between rounds of shooting. Completing 15 hours of shooting time during this program qualifies shooters to compete in the 4-H State Shoot this Fall.
The program meets at the Sherburne County Sheriff’s indoor shooting range located at the back of the Courthouse in Elk River, MN. Use of the range is donated by the Sherburne County Sheriff’s Office for ERSC and Sherburne County 4H use so the programs are run together on the same night.
Since ERSC youth will be shooting alongside the 4-H youth, a completed 4-H
parental consent form and
registration form are required from all parents for 4-H insurance reasons.
(you may still sign up, despite being after the cutoff date on the form)
These forms
are available on the links above, and can also be obtained from the Extension office in the courthouse or during the first session attended. For safety reasons at least one of each child’s parents is
required to stay at the range with their children as they shoot. Parents are encouraged to observe and work with their children in the range as their children shoot.
